This conditioner contains ingredients specifically selected to address factors that contribute to frizz and static. Cetrimonium chloride and guar hydroxypropyltrimonium chloride are cationic conditioning agents that deposit a light, positively charged coating on the hair. Since hair fibers develop a negative charge when dry or rubbed (like during brushing or from friction with fabrics), these agents help neutralize that charge, reducing static electricity that causes flyaways and frizz. This effect is often most noticeable in dry, low-humidity environments. For thick, coarse, or porous hair that can be particularly prone to frizz, the formula also includes hazelnut seed oil and cetearyl alcohol to soften the hair shaft and improve smoothness, which helps individual strands align better. It will not permanently alter your hair's texture, but used regularly as part of your wash routine, it can make hair more manageable and less prone to static-induced frizz throughout the day. For best results, ensure you rinse thoroughly, as any residue can sometimes have the opposite effect.
